Abstract
The utility model provides an electrostatic precipitator electrode subassembly and have its air purifier. Electrostatic precipitator electrode subassembly includes: the mounting groove, the wire electrode, including at least one wire electrode section, the sealed glue that has insulating material wherein, is filled to the end fixing of wire electrode section in the mounting groove in the mounting groove, and the tip of wire electrode section is buried underground in sealed glue. Use the technical scheme of the utility model for packed the sealed glue of insulating material in the mounting groove of installation wire electrode, improved insulating properties, also can play in filths such as preventing the dust gets into the mounting groove, be favorable to reducing producing exoelectric phenomenon.

Technical field
The utility model relates to household appliance technical field, in particular to a kind of electrostatic precipitation electrode assemblie and the air purifier with it.
Background technology
It is the purification techniques that current air purifier is conventional that high-pressure electrostatic carries out dedusting.This technology, by high voltage logical on the wire electrode that pole occurs, makes air be electrically isolated through high-voltage electrostatic field, and after grit is combined with anion and becomes positively charged, trend negative plate is surperficial and deposit.
Prior art adopts tungsten filament assembly as the wire electrode that pole occurs, normally the tungsten filament with forceful electric power is arranged on tungsten filament installing rack, then the two ends of tungsten filament assembly are blocked with lid, by installing rack and lid, tungsten filament is fixed on the inside of tungsten filament assembly, allow tungsten filament and other parts completely cut off, thus reach the effect shielded by forceful electric power.
The material used due to the moulding such as support and lid of tungsten filament assembly is the material generally shielding forceful electric power, not to be covered with dust near tungsten filament assembly, mounting groove etc. dirt time, tungsten filament can not discharge to mounting groove; When speckling with the dirts such as more dust near tungsten filament assembly, mounting groove, because the insulating properties of the mouldings such as lid are not enough, the dust (particularly the tip of dust) existed near tungsten filament can cause tungsten filament to dust electric discharge on installation cell wall.And due to installing rack and lid be all moulding; both are connected by buckle structure; two ends are structurally difficult to be designed to seal completely; do not reach the effect be hedged off from the outer world; dust easily enters from installing rack with the gap between lid and is bonded at the inner surface of installing rack and lid, the electric discharge of tungsten filament inner surface will occur when dust acquires a certain degree and cause producing abnormal sound or protection shutdown.

Detailed description of the invention
It should be noted that, when not conflicting, the embodiment in the application and the feature in embodiment can combine mutually.Below with reference to the accompanying drawings and describe the utility model in detail in conjunction with the embodiments.
As illustrated in fig. 1 and 2, the electrostatic precipitation electrode assemblie of the present embodiment comprises: mounting groove; Wire electrode 7, comprises at least one wire electrode section, and the end winding support of wire electrode section is in mounting groove, and wherein, be filled with the fluid sealant 3 of isolation material in mounting groove, the end of wire electrode section is embedded in fluid sealant 3.
Be filled with the fluid sealant of isolation material in mounting groove for installing electrodes silk, improve insulating properties, also can play dirts such as preventing dust and enter in mounting groove, be conducive to reducing the phenomenon producing electric discharge.
In the present embodiment, fluid sealant 3 is Dealcoholized one-component room temperature vulcanized silicone rubber.Wire electrode 7 is tungsten filament.
In the present embodiment, wire electrode 7 is fixed between two spaced stiff ends 1 of installing rack 6, and the end cover of installing rack 6 is provided with lid 2, and the gap between lid 2 and stiff end 1 forms mounting groove.
Fluid sealant 3 has mobility, the mounting groove at installing rack 6 two ends can be filled up, and places and can solidify after a period of time in atmosphere, play the effect strengthening whole tungsten filament component insulation grade.
Two stiff ends 1 for fixed electrode silk of installing rack 6 are two sides be oppositely arranged of installing rack 6, and multiple wire electrode section is arranged abreast, and the two ends of wire electrode section are separately fixed in two stiff ends 1.
Two relative sides of stiff end 1 are provided with lid 2.Lid 2 can play effect tungsten filament, fluid sealant 3 are fixed and clamped.
Lid 2 and installing rack 6 clamping.Lid 2 extends along installing rack 6 side forming stiff end 1, and the two ends of lid 2 and middle part all arrange the grab of clamping installing rack 6.
In the present embodiment, multiple wire electrode section is wholely set, and wire electrode is arranged round between two stiff ends 1.
Shown in composition graphs 2 to 4, the first side of installing rack 6 one formation stiff end 1 is provided with screwed hole, electrostatic precipitation electrode assemblie also comprises the solidus screw 5 suitable with screwed hole, one end of wire electrode connects on solidus screw 5, then the second side to another stiff end 1 of formation of installing rack 6 extends, then, after also namely extending mounting groove extension preset distance along second side in mounting groove, extend to first side.
Alternatively, the first side of installing rack 6 and/or second side are provided with wiring column 4.Wiring column 4 is positioned at mounting groove.The side of wire electrode 7 installing rack 6 extends and after walking around wiring column 4, extend to another side, wiring column 4 plays the effect of keeper electrode silk 7.
Assembling collocation and the fixed form of each part of the electrostatic precipitation electrode assemblie of the present embodiment is come as illustrated Fig. 2 to 4.
Be positioned at the lid 2 of the top of installing rack 6, fluid sealant 3 between lid 2 and installing rack 6, tungsten filament between lid 2 and installing rack 6 and surround by fluid sealant 3; Lid 2 is fixed in lid groove by the mode of grab.
Between lid 2 and installing rack 6, increase fluid sealant 3, make tungsten filament carry out isolating by lid 2 mode changing lid 2 and fluid sealant 3 dual resisteance into by single with extraneous insulation, thus substantially increase tungsten filament assembly and the extraneous class of insulation.
Be positioned at the lid 2 bottom of installing rack 6, equally also be fixed in the groove on installing rack 6 by the mode of grab, the lower surface of installing rack 6 increases a lid 2, make tungsten filament and extraneous insulation be undertaken isolating by single installing rack and change the mode that installing rack adds lid into and isolate, thus substantially increase high voltage component and the extraneous class of insulation.The raising of the tungsten filament assembly two ends class of insulation, can prevent because produce tungsten filament assembly to the spark phenomenon of mounting groove when tungsten filament assembly mounting groove assembles more dust.From partial enlarged drawing, tungsten filament is packed tightly by fluid sealant completely in the double-end part of tungsten filament assembly, due to the flowable of fluid sealant, therefore tungsten filament is completely sealed at fluid sealant inner, thus prevents extraneous dust from entering into high voltage component inside generation spark phenomenon along tungsten filament.
To sum up, effectively can prevent the generation of spark phenomenon, and high voltage arc often produces ozone after increasing fluid sealant, make purifying property unstable, therefore this design can effectively reduce ozone concentration and make purifying property more stable.
